No, don't think so. They have always had the capability to actually create decent, even good music and not just the p00 they have been putting out the past years; they have just ignored their skills and had many laughs at themselves instead by making loads of plain stupid productions and ripoffs. At least they can laugh at themselves and not doing everything too seriously all the time.. unlike many others out there.

I'm not much at all of their fan anymore even if i was a huge fan back in mid 90s, due to their crappy releases over the past 5-6 years. I believe most people just diss Scooter because of the commercial single releases lately which have been pretty much the same format ever since 2000 or so. They haven't even heard the b-sides or selected album tracks which are actually worth listening instead of the single tracks. Scooter's instrumental tunes like Rhapsody In E and several others from their early days still are damn good IMO.
